Output a9a2e9ae0c272866d15f08414180613d2490b9eb9dd257072b15eb5403edc0b6:2083

value
520536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cabe71052f64ee40e832ad08b1083a90b7690ce OP_EQUAL
address
38gRD8AmDSxQrdVdLXgegcvuBhqKVh9esN
transaction
a9a2e9ae0c272866d15f08414180613d2490b9eb9dd257072b15eb5403edc0b6
confirmations
310988
spent
true